Output d038cc58117628c46b60fadde71db20ec49150c7eee59c8041270a5cd046f325:1

value
7572387217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5c445e26b5e1813f96f34c0b8bbc6021d97bd0f OP_EQUAL
address
2NCjX3Rtj7CH4zy8siMn35F9mUh8825iQVE
transaction
d038cc58117628c46b60fadde71db20ec49150c7eee59c8041270a5cd046f325